Output 4191b4707d358f1e1fabbaf246fe08f84025013487c0dc803567387e0027bd98:0

value
70163840
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43e11c76f0380e5905bcd2461d1054e147a18aec OP_EQUALVERIFY OP_CHECKSIG
address
17BuwrSBmYTQcGty85Y5uQduS28sEA8RGA
transaction
4191b4707d358f1e1fabbaf246fe08f84025013487c0dc803567387e0027bd98
spent
true